Charlie Asher is a pretty normal guy with a normal life, married to a bright and pretty woman who actually loves him for his normalcy. They're even about to have their first child. Yes, Charlie's doing okay—until people start dropping dead around him, and everywhere he goes a dark presence whispers to him from under the streets. Charlie Asher, it seems, has been recruited for a new position: as Death. It's a dirty job. But, hey! Somebody's got to do it.

Darkly humorous take on life and death's responsibilities.
Who is this book for?
If you enjoy quirky stories with a human touch on the supernatural, A Dirty Job offers a delightful blend of humor and darkness. Charlie's journey from an ordinary guy to someone tasked with the grim job of death makes for a compelling and entertaining read. It’s a story that balances the macabre with warmth, perfect for those who love a bit of fantasy wrapped in everyday life.
